Ripe Bananas: The Star Ingredient

The foundation of Choco-Banana Bliss Bites is, of course, the bananas. When selecting bananas for this recipe, you’ll want to focus on those that are perfectly ripe. Ripe bananas not only possess a natural sweetness that elevates the overall flavor of the bites but also have a creamy texture that melds beautifully with the chocolate.

Nutritionally, bananas are a powerhouse of energy. They are rich in essential vitamins and minerals, including potassium and vitamin C, which contribute to overall health. The natural sugars in ripe bananas also provide a quick energy boost, making them an excellent choice for a snack or dessert.

The importance of ripeness cannot be overstated. Bananas that are too green will lack the sweetness and flavor needed to create a satisfying treat, while overly ripe bananas may become mushy and difficult to handle. The sweet spot for banana ripeness is when the skin is a vibrant yellow with a few brown speckles, indicating maximum flavor and sweetness.

Coconut Oil: A Healthy Twist

To achieve that perfect glossy finish on your chocolate coating, we’ll be using coconut oil. This versatile oil is a fantastic substitute for traditional fats like butter or vegetable oil. Its unique properties not only enhance the chocolate’s sheen but also contribute to a smoother texture when melted.

Coconut oil is rich in medium-chain triglycerides (MCTs), which are believed to have various health benefits, including improved metabolism and increased energy levels. Additionally, using coconut oil can add a subtle coconut flavor that complements the bananas and chocolate beautifully.

When melting chocolate, adding a bit of coconut oil helps to prevent the chocolate from seizing and makes it easier to coat the banana slices evenly. This ingredient is a game-changer for those looking to create a dessert that feels indulgent while still being on the healthier side.

Step-by-Step Preparation

Now that we’ve explored the essential ingredients that make up the Choco-Banana Bliss Bites, let’s dive into the step-by-step preparation process. This part of the recipe is straightforward, making it accessible for bakers of all skill levels.

Preparing the Bananas: The Foundation

1. Select Your Bananas: Start by choosing ripe bananas that are yellow with a few brown spots. This signifies they have reached peak sweetness and flavor.

2. Peel and Slice: Carefully peel the bananas and slice them into approximately ½-inch thick rounds. This thickness allows for easy handling and ensures that each bite has the perfect balance of banana and chocolate.

3. Arrange on a Baking Sheet: Once sliced, arrange the banana rounds in a single layer on a parchment-lined baking sheet. This will prevent them from sticking and make them easier to handle later on.

4. Freeze the Banana Slices: Place the baking sheet in the freezer for about 30 minutes. This step is crucial as it helps the banana slices firm up, making them easier to dip in chocolate later.

By preparing the bananas in this way, you set a solid foundation for the Choco-Banana Bliss Bites, ensuring that each bite is a harmonious blend of flavors and textures. Importance of Uniformity in Size for Even Freezing

When creating your Choco-Banana Bliss Bites, one of the most critical factors to consider is the uniformity of the banana slices. Cutting the bananas into equal-sized pieces ensures that they freeze evenly. This consistency not only helps in achieving a similar texture across all bites but also guarantees that each piece will thaw at the same rate, providing a balanced experience when you take a bite into the creamy banana and rich chocolate.

Aim for slices that are about ½ inch thick. This thickness strikes the perfect balance between being substantial enough to hold up to the chocolate coating while still being delicate enough to melt in your mouth. If your slices are too thick, they may take longer to freeze and could lead to inconsistencies in texture. Conversely, slices that are too thin might freeze too quickly, compromising the integrity of the banana.

Melting the Chocolate: Achieving the Perfect Consistency

Best Practices for Melting Chocolate Safely

Melting chocolate requires a little patience and care to achieve the perfect consistency without burning it. Here are some best practices to keep in mind:

1. Choose the Right Chocolate: Use high-quality chocolate, whether it be dark, milk, or white. The better the chocolate, the better the flavor of your bliss bites.

2. Chop the Chocolate: Before melting, chop the chocolate into small, uniform pieces. This helps it melt evenly and quickly.

3. Use a Double Boiler: The most effective method for melting chocolate is using a double boiler. Place a heatproof bowl over a pot of simmering water, ensuring that the bowl does not touch the water. Stir the chocolate as it melts for an even consistency.

Tips to Avoid Burning Chocolate and Achieving a Smooth Blend

Low Heat: Always melt chocolate over low heat. High temperatures can cause the chocolate to seize and become grainy.

Stir Constantly: Keep the chocolate moving. Stirring helps distribute the heat evenly, preventing hot spots that can lead to burning.

Watch for Glossiness: The chocolate is ready once it is smooth and glossy. Remove it from the heat immediately to avoid overcooking.

Dipping the Banana Slices: The Art of Coating

Techniques for Even Coating Without Excess Chocolate

Once your chocolate is melted and cooled slightly, it’s time to dip the banana slices. Here are techniques for ensuring each slice is evenly coated without excess chocolate pooling at the bottom:

1. Hold with a Fork or Toothpick: Use a fork or toothpick to dip the banana slices into the melted chocolate. This method provides better control and helps prevent your fingers from getting messy.

2. Shake Off Excess: After dipping, gently tap the fork or toothpick against the side of the bowl to remove excess chocolate. This technique ensures a thin, even coat rather than a heavy layer.

Using Tools Like Forks or Toothpicks Effectively

Utilizing tools like forks or toothpicks not only provides a mess-free dipping experience but also adds an element of fun to the process. If you’re using a fork, consider using one with larger tines to support the banana slice better. For toothpicks, ensure they are sturdy enough to hold the banana without breaking. This method is particularly useful if you plan to add toppings after dipping.

Freezing and Serving Your Bliss Bites

Perfecting the Chill for Maximum Enjoyment

The Freezing Process: Getting It Just Right

Once you have dipped and decorated your banana slices, it’s time to freeze them. Place the coated slices on a parchment-lined baking sheet, ensuring they are not touching to prevent them from sticking together. This step is crucial for maintaining the shape and integrity of each bliss bite.

Recommended Freezing Time for Optimal Texture

For optimal texture, freeze the Choco-Banana Bliss Bites for at least 2 hours. This time allows the chocolate to harden completely, creating a delightful shell around the creamy banana. If you prefer a firmer texture, you can freeze them longer. However, avoid keeping them in the freezer for too long, as the banana may begin to lose its flavor and texture.

How to Store the Bites for Freshness

Once frozen, you can transfer the bliss bites to an airtight container or a resealable plastic bag. Layer parchment paper between the bites to prevent them from sticking together. Proper storage will keep them fresh for up to 2 months in the freezer.

Serving Suggestions: Enjoying Your Creation

Best Practices for Serving Straight from the Freezer

When ready to enjoy your Choco-Banana Bliss Bites, you can serve them straight from the freezer for a refreshing treat. The cold chocolate shell and frosty banana inside create a delightful contrast, perfect for hot days.

Options for Letting Them Soften for a Different Experience

If you prefer a softer bite, let the bliss bites sit at room temperature for about 5-10 minutes before serving. This allows the chocolate to soften slightly while the banana remains cold and creamy, enhancing the flavor and texture experience.

Frozen Chocolate Chip Banana Bites

Indulge in the delightful combination of chocolate and bananas with Choco-Banana Bliss Bites! This easy recipe features ripe bananas coated in semi-sweet chocolate and a touch of coconut oil, creating a creamy treat that's both delicious and nutritious. Perfect for kids and adults alike, these bites can be customized with various toppings to suit your taste. Enjoy them frozen for a refreshing snack or dessert that's guilt-free and full of flavor!

Ingredients

2 ripe bananas

1 cup semi-sweet chocolate chips

1 tablespoon coconut oil (or vegetable oil)

Sea salt for a delicate sprinkle

Optional toppings: crushed nuts (such as walnuts or almonds), shredded coconut, colorful sprinkles

Instructions

Prepare the Bananas: Start by peeling the ripe bananas. Slice each banana into even rounds, approximately 1/2-inch thick. Arrange the banana slices on a parchment-lined baking sheet, ensuring they're spaced apart to prevent sticking.

    Melt the Chocolate: In a microwave-safe bowl, mix the semi-sweet chocolate chips with the coconut oil. Heat the mixture in the microwave in 30-second bursts, stirring thoroughly between intervals. Continue this process until the chocolate is fully melted and smooth. Watch closely to avoid overheating and burning the chocolate.

      Dip the Banana Slices: Using a fork or toothpick, gently dip each banana slice into the melted chocolate, allowing the excess chocolate to drip back into the bowl. Carefully place each coated banana slice back onto the parchment-lined baking sheet.

        Add Toppings: While the chocolate coating is still wet, lightly sprinkle a pinch of sea salt over each chocolate-covered banana bite. If you choose to use optional toppings, now is the perfect time to add a dusting of crushed nuts, shredded coconut, or vibrant sprinkles for an extra touch.

          Freeze: Transfer the baking sheet to the freezer and allow the banana bites to freeze for a minimum of 2-3 hours, or until the chocolate has completely hardened and the bites are firm.

            Serve: Once the bites are frozen solid, place them into an airtight container for storage. They are best enjoyed straight from the freezer for a refreshing treat, but if desired, let them sit at room temperature for a few minutes for a softer texture.

              Prep Time, Total Time, Servings: 10 minutes | 3 hours | Makes approximately 24 delightful bites.
